Summary of Position:
The Commissioning Engineer ensures all machines dispatched from Vapormatt’s subcontractors have
passed QA and meet customer requirements and specifications. They are also responsible for installing
and commissioning these machines successfully at customer sites worldwide.
The role also includes servicing Vapormatt and non-Vapormatt machines at customer sites, including
routine maintenance, breakdown support, retrofit work, and operator and maintenance training. All work
must comply with current health and safety guidelines.
The role requires regular worldwide travel; typically for 1–2-week durations. On rare occasions, this may be for a period of up to 4 weeks.
Primary Responsibilities
1 - Conduct QA inspections of Vapormatt machines at subcontractor premises, ensuring all
equipment is manufactured to the highest standards and fully complies with the customer’s
purchase specification.
2- Provide final machine sign off to allow machines to be shipped.
3- Ensure all new machines are correctly commissioned and configured to the operational
parameters and specifications agreed at the point of sale.
4 - Provide training to operators and maintenance personnel, either on the machine or within a
classroom environment, to ensure safe and effective operation and maintenance procedures are
understood.
5 - Respond to emergency breakdowns and provide support and fault diagnosis for electrical,
pneumatic, and mechanical issues to minimise machine downtime and maintain operational
efficiency.
6 - Carry out retrofit modifications and upgrades to machines at the VIC (Vapormatt Innovation Centre)
or customer premises, in accordance with issued instructions, technical specifications, and project
requirements.
7 - Liaise with internal departments and attend progress meetings as required to support effective
communication, project coordination, and the successful completion of service and engineering
activities.
8 - Communicate effectively with colleagues and managers on all matters relating to service
activities, providing clear updates, technical feedback, and support to ensure efficient resolution
of issues and successful project delivery.
9 - Carry out structured and controlled sample processing as required.
10 - Carry out routine servicing, maintenance, and inspection work on both manual and automatic
wet-blasting equipment to ensure reliable performance, operational efficiency, and compliance
with service standards.
11 - Ensure all work is carried out in accordance with ISO procedures, company policies, and
approved work instructions, maintaining high standards of quality, safety, and compliance at all
times.
12 - Travel within the UK and internationally is required as part of this role, as and when business and
customer requirements dictate.
As a member of a small company, flexibility is essential, and employees are expected to
undertake duties outside of this fixed job description where required to support business and
operational needs.
